KPD: 14-Year-Old Charged after Girl, 8, Injured in Shooting at Knoxville Apartment Complex

Knoxville, TN (WOKI) A teen is arrested and an 8-year-old girl is hospitalized in stable condition following a shooting Tuesday afternoon at a Knoxville apartment complex.

Knoxville Police Department officials say the shooting happened around 5:00 p.m. at the Cassell Ridge Apartments on Cassell Valley Way, and an 8-year-old girl in the area was struck by gunfire. The department said she was taken to the University of Tennessee Medical Center for injuries that are considered non-life-threatening.

An investigation by officers identified a 14-year-old boy as the shooting suspect. KPD says he allegedly fired at a car with multiple people inside due to an apparent ongoing conflict.

The teen is being charged on juvenile petitions for multiple offenses, including attempted first-degree murder, felony child abuse and weapon charges.
